Blackletter Nuta 2 is a bold, narrow, medium contrast, upright, normal x-height font.

A dense, angular blackletter with heavy vertical emphasis and crisp, chamfered terminals. Strokes are built from straight segments and pointed joins, creating a faceted rhythm with controlled contrast and minimal rounding. Counters are tight and often polygonal, with compact apertures and a consistent, upright posture that produces a firm, columnar texture in words.
Best suited to display applications where a historic or institutional voice is desired, such as mastheads, posters, album artwork, book and chapter titling, certificates, and branding for heritage-themed products. It also works well for short pull quotes or packaging text at larger sizes, where the tight interiors and sharp joins can remain clear.
This face conveys a historic, ceremonial tone with a strong sense of tradition and authority. Its sharp, faceted construction adds a stern, dramatic edge that can feel solemn and institutional, while still reading as crafted and expressive.
The design appears intended to echo manuscript and inscriptional blackletter forms while staying clean and uniform for modern setting. Its simplified, geometric treatment prioritizes strong silhouettes, vertical rhythm, and high visual impact over soft calligraphic nuance.
Uppercase forms read especially monumental and architectural, while lowercase maintains the same rigid, segmented logic for a consistent word texture. Numerals follow the same chiseled construction, pairing well with the letterforms in titling and ornamental date settings.
